About The Position

Wellmark is a mutual insurance company serving policyholders across Iowa and South Dakota, built on over 80 years of trust and motivated by the well-being of its members rather than profits. The company is committed to sustainability and innovation, striving to provide best-in-class service. Wellmark Technology is focused on building innovative, modern solutions using cutting-edge technology, driving organizational transformation and business strategy by empowering its team to create new and elegant solutions to enhance customer experience. The Sr. Software Engineer conducts high-level systems analysis and implements high-performing, efficient, and cost-effective software solutions that support Wellmark’s business and Technology applications. This role involves leading system development, guiding the team in design, development, code testing, and debugging, with a focus on emerging technologies. The engineer contributes to and drives the adoption of best practices such as development standards, automated testing, and CI/CD pipelines across various platforms. They also lead and support a diverse development resourcing model, including Wellmark staff, global onshore/offshore staffing, and crowdsourcing, while building relationships with Wellmark leaders and acting as a consultant on business process improvements and technology enhancements.
